Transaction 96b74d14528fb24c00f572372b9583b19b719991ce2c6fd64fb512384d42f558

1 Input
1 Outputs
  • 96b74d14528fb24c00f572372b9583b19b719991ce2c6fd64fb512384d42f558:0
  • value  570690
    address  1Pe3cH49AjdbGRkxNJfZ4SSD6ggiBtjxY2